safety instructions

• Please read these instructions before operating the appliance
and retain for future use.
• The appliance is intended solely for domestic use within the home.
• Attention! Avoid touching hot surfaces, especially the outside of the
appliance when the appliance is in use.
• Attention! If the rice cooker is too full, it can overflow during cooking,
causing hot water to spill out.
Do not touch or cover the steam valve when in use. Be careful of
the hot steam emitted by the steam valve.
Be careful when opening the lid during or after cooking. Hot steam
can be emitted by the device, and as a result, there is a risk of
scalding.
• Before plugging into a socket, check that the voltage in your home
corresponds with the voltage printed on the bottom of the appliance.
• Never let the power cord of the appliance hang over the edge of a
table or counter, touch hot surfaces or become knotted.
• Never place this appliance on or near a hot gas or electric burner or
where it could touch a heated oven or microwave oven. Do not allow
this appliance to touch curtains, wall coverings, clothing, dishtowels or
other flammable materials during use.
• Always use the appliance on a secure, dry, level surface.
• Never leave the appliance unattended when in use.
• Always carry out regular checks of the power cord to ensure no
damage is evident. Should there be any signs that the cord is damaged
in the slightest degree, the entire appliance should be returned to the
Customer Service Department in order to avoid a hazard.
• For your own safety, only use the accessories and spare parts from the
manufacturer which are suitable for the appliance.
• Always return the appliance after a malfunction, or if it has been
damaged in any manner to the Customer Service Department for
examination, repair or adjustment as special purpose tools are
required.
• Never unplug it from the socket by pulling the cable.
• Always ensure that your hands are dry before handling the plug, switch
or power cord.
